在CAD的多行文字编辑器中单击鼠标右键,在“编辑器设置”中有一条“始终显示为WYSIWYG”,如下图所示。不少人看到这个设置后会问:WYSIWYG是什么意思?
WYSIWYG实际并不是CAD的一条专用术语,而是一种技术。 所见即所得(英语:What You See Is What You Get,简称WYSIWYG)是一种电脑方面的技术,它使得人们可以在屏幕上直接地得到即将打印到纸张上的效果,故也称可视化操作。今日此项技术通常是文书处理系统所必需的(TeX例外),但对于其他文档来说却不一定,例如HTML。回到CAD,WYSIWYG的概念是在CAD的文字实现了在位编辑后才使用的。在CAD早期版本,编辑文字时会弹出一个对话框,内容为“文字显示的效果并不是文字在图面上的最终效果”,在后期版本,CAD实现了文字的在位编辑,文字编辑器变成了一个透明的编辑框,我们在编辑文字时可以直接看到文字在图面上的效果,这就是WYSIWYG(所见即所得)。
但在实际应用中发现,采用WYSIWYG模式编辑并不是所有情况都方便,比如文字比较小的时候,我们需要放大视图让文字显示清楚后再编辑;倾斜或倒立的文字编辑起来也不太方便,因此,在CAD中针对一些特殊文字编辑时进行了特殊处理,当文字过小的时候,编辑文字时会自动放大;当编辑旋转文字时会自动将文字旋转到水平方向;当文字大小合适且水平或旋转角度不大时采用在位编辑的方式。当然,在一些对文字排版要求比较严格的图纸中,我们可能希望无论文字大小、是否旋转,在编辑时始终看到文字在图片上的最终效果。
为了让用户可以自由选择文字编辑方式,CAD在多行文字编辑中就提供了“始终显示WYSIWYG”的选项,默认此选项是不勾选的,如果不希望文字在编辑时自动放大和旋转,就可以勾选上此选项。